Некоторые способы автоматизации управления временем в мультиплеерных играх:
Синхронизация времени между клиентами и сервером. 5 Использование протоколов, таких как NTP (Network Time Protocol), помогает минимизировать расхождения во времени. 5 Также можно использовать периодическую синхронизацию времени, при которой сервер отправляет текущее время всем клиентам. 5
Система «умных пауз» (SPM). 1 В ней пауза возникает всякий раз, когда хотя бы один персонаж не имеет действия, то есть простаивает. 1 Фокус управления в таком случае может автоматически перемещаться на простаивающего персонажа. 1
Использование таймера с единственным серверным временем. 3 Игроки синхронизируют серверное время со своим собственным при запуске игры, затем запускают свой собственный таймер. 3 Затем он синхронизируется только тогда, когда снова связывается с сервером, когда ему это необходимо. 3
Ответ сформирован YandexGPT на основе текстов выбранных сайтов. В нём могут быть неточности.
Примеры полезных ответов Нейро на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Нейро.